Yu Jaesung, Acting Commissioner of the National Police Agency, visited the site of the Osong underpass disaster on July 7 as his first field activity since taking office.

Acting Commissioner Yu inspected the Gungpyeong 2 Underpass, reviewing facilities such as vehicle entry barriers and emergency evacuation systems.
He emphasized thorough disaster management, stating, "The Osong underpass disaster is one of the incidents that prompted reflection and change within our police force."
Yu instructed, "Although the Korea Meteorological Administration has announced the end of the monsoon season in the southern regions and Jeju, heavy rainfall is still forecasted for the central region. Therefore, until the monsoon season is completely over, we must actively cooperate with local governments and other related agencies, and maintain a state of readiness to respond immediately in the event of a disaster."
